**Job Description**:
We are looking for a Marketing Coordinator to join our dynamic Institutional Marketing team in Singapore. This is a fantastic opportunity to join a global team, by contributing towards marketing strategies and building up relationships with our partners and customers. It is a varied position that will challenge you to think differently and play a pivotal role as our marketing team is evolving to better serve our global network of customers.
The aim of this role is to contribute to the achievement of marketing objectives and targets by providing support to the team in a variety of ways, including executing campaigns, research, and reporting activities. This role ensures that the agreed processes are followed, with high standards of accuracy/quality, and contributes to ongoing improvements in processes and approaches to marketing, based on evidence and an understanding of our customers. You are also required to work closely with internal stakeholders in sales, editorial, production and the other marketing teams globally to support and develop effective campaigns.
